Mean values (± s.e.m.) of the Boltzmann fits (V0.5 and k) to activation and fast inactivation curves obtained for A1152D mutant and WT at 21°C and 11°C

Activation Fast inactivation


Erev(mV) V0.5(mV) k(mV (e-fold change)−1) V0.5(mV) k(mV (e-fold change)−1) IssIIpeak(%)
Nernst 80.5
21°C A1152D 81.1 ± 0.9 (25) −18.6 ± 0.4 (25) 7.2 ± 0.1 (25) −65.7 ± 0.5 (8) 6.9 ± 0.2 (8) 0.96 ± 0.14 (5)
WT 81.3 ± 0.8 (17) −19.6 ± 0.7 (17) 7.3 ± 0.1 (17) −71.3 ± 0.4 (10) 6.3 ± 0.3 (10) 0.78 ± 0.07 (6)
Nernst 77.7
11°C A1152D 76.7 ± 0.4 (12) −13.5 ± 0.4 (12) 8.2 ± 0.1 (12) −64.8 ± 0.3 (10) 7.7 ± 0.4 (10) 4.42 ± 0.62 (7)
WT 76.9 ± 0.6 (15) −15.1 ± 0.4 (15) 8.2 ± 0.1 (15) −73.7 ± 0.3 (11) 6.4 ± 0.3 (11) 1.55 ± 0.35 (9)

The last column indicates the fraction of sustained current (Iss/Ipeak× 100) measured at the end of a 200 ms pulse to −10 mV.
